ATIZ Holdings is a quality-focused construction and engineering services provider delivering reliable and compliant solutions across residential, commercial, civil, and infrastructure projects. The company applies internationally recognised management systems, including ISO 9001, ISO 14001, and ISO 45001, to ensure strong safety, environmental, and quality performance. Services span construction, housing and maintenance, kitchen and bathroom renovations, social housing energy upgrades, NDIS home modifications, and quantity surveying and architectural design. A multidisciplinary team of engineers, architects, project managers, and technical consultants supports clients throughout the project lifecycle with a solutions-oriented approach. ATIZ Group is committed to building safer, more sustainable, and future-ready environments, turning client concepts into durable, high-quality outcomes.
The Works Supervisor is a contract, on-site role based in Griffith, NSW, responsible for overseeing day-to-day construction and maintenance activities across assigned projects. This role coordinates site operations, supervises trades and subcontractors, and ensures work is delivered safely, on time, within budget, and in line with quality and compliance standards. The Works Supervisor monitors progress, conducts site inspections, and reports on project status, risks, and resource needs to project management and stakeholders. Daily tasks include planning work sequences, verifying materials and workmanship, enforcing health, safety, and environmental procedures, and resolving site issues promptly. The position also involves liaising with clients, inspectors, and internal teams, maintaining detailed records, and supporting continuous improvement in site processes and outcomes.
